Members LuisPaulo Posted March 20, 2010 Members Report Posted March 20, 2010 Hi, Here is a little difficult to get materials, tools etc.... I need some modeling tools and I have some copper rods (about 7mm diameter). So, I was wondering if could be a good material to make some of these tools... Thanks for advise. Quote

Copper eventually will react with acid and such, it could declorate ur leather due to the tanning acid...., but the material wopuld be great to form and work with to make modeling tools and such....so if I would be u, make your tools u need From ur copper rods and then seal it with clear laquer or such, it will hold for a good while and if the coating comes off....just sand a bit and recoat...done!!
